Niles Township residents can appeal property taxes until Feb. 22

Updated: March 17, 2012 8:03AM



The Cook County Board of Review has opened Bloom, Hanover, Proviso, Niles and Schaumburg Townships for assessment appeals.

Any property owner who believes their property is over-assessed or contains factual errors in their assessment may appeal at the Board of Review. Residents will have until Feb. 22 to file an appeal. For the first time, property owners may appeal online at www.cookcountyboardofreview.com.

To date more than 45,000 online appeals have been filed. In addition the commissioners have scheduled Property Tax Appeal seminars across the townships. Consult the Board of Review website for a complete list.
